Description
Juicy, crispy drumsticks that taste like fried chicken but are baked in the oven, making them a healthier option.
Ingredients
- 8–12 chicken drumsticks (about 2–3 pounds)
- 1½–2 teaspoons salt (adjust to taste)
- ¾–1 teaspoon black pepper
- 1–2 teaspoons smoked paprika
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1–1½ cups bread crumbs (plain or panko)
- 2–4 tablespoons olive oil or 2–3 tablespoons melted butter
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or aluminum foil. For crisper bottoms, place a wire rack on the sheet.
- Mix the dry spices: salt, pepper, paprika, garlic powder, and onion powder in a bowl until uniform.
- Pat the drumsticks dry with paper towels and rub each with the spice mix until evenly coated.
- Dip each drumstick in olive oil or brush with melted butter to moisten the surface for crumbs to stick.
- Roll the oiled drumsticks in the breadcrumbs, pressing lightly to adhere. Shake off excess.
- Arrange the drumsticks on the prepared sheet or rack with space between them for airflow.
- Bake for 30–35 minutes, turning once halfway through. Ensure the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C) using a meat thermometer.
- Let the drumsticks rest for 5 minutes before serving.
Notes
Double coat for extra crunch by repeating the oil and crumb process. For gluten-free, use gluten-free breadcrumbs or crushed cornflakes.
